WebA polarized 3D system uses polarization glasses to create the illusion of three-dimensional images by restricting the light that reaches each eye (an example of stereoscopy).. To present stereoscopic images and films, two images are projected superimposed onto the same screen or display through different polarizing filters.The viewer wears low-cost … WebOct 22, 2024 · Traditional projectors work by passing light through a graphical image that blocks some of the light, creating shading and color of the projected picture. WebA plane of projection (i.e., an image or picture plane) is an imaginary flat plane upon which the image is projected. The projection is produced by connecting the points where the lines of sight pierce the projection plane. As a result, the 3D object is transformed into a 2D view.
